The minimum speed at which centrifuging occurs is called the critical speed of the mill, and under these conditions, centrifugal force will be exactly balanced by the weight of the ball. Little or no grinding takes place when the mill is centrifuging.

A slightly concave circular bull ring rotates at high speed and the feed is thrown outwards by centrifugal action under the crushing rollers, which are shaped like truncated cones, as shown in Figure 2.20. The rollers are spring-loaded and the strength of the springs determines the grinding force available.

When the ball mill cylinder rotates, the grinding body acts on the cylinder liner due to the action of inertia and centrifugal force and friction. It is carried away by the cylinder. When it is brought to a certain height, it is thrown off due to its own gravity. The falling abrasive body crushes the material in the cylinder like a projectile.

A Ball Mill Critical Speed (actually ball, rod, AG or SAG) is the speed at which the centrifugal forces equal gravitational forces at the mill shell's inside surface and no balls will fall from its position onto the shell. The grinding balls in the planetary mills acquire much higher impact energy than is possible with simple pure gravity or centrifugal mills. The impact energy acquired depends on the speed of the planetary mill and can reach about 20 times the earth's acceleration.
Displacement of balls in mill. With the further increase of rotation rate, the centrifugal force may become so large that balls will turn together with the mill body without falling down. The critical speed n (rpm) when the balls remain attached to the wall with the aid of centrifugal force is: n = 42.3 D m where Dm is the mill diameter in meters.

Our flagship mills are centrifugal ring-roll pulverizers – equipped with three pendulum roll assemblies suspended from a rotating carrier. Leveraging centrifugal force created by the rotation of the carrier, the roll assemblies swing outward causing the roller at the bottom of the roll assembly to rotate against the inside of the stationary ring.

The centrifugal force generated by rotation of the table spreads material across the entire table surface in a uniform layer, where it is caught between the roller and table liner segments and crushed before being carried to outer circumference of the table. The grinding force is transmitted by roller at the same time through a hydraulic system.
